The Gardeners of the Night
Every November, up to a million palm fruit bats gather in Kasanka National Park – Africa's largest mammal migration. No one knows why they choose this particular location. But one thing is certain: without these flying gardeners, who spread seeds over dozens of kilometres, Africa's forests would become impoverished. With the ICARUS project, the Animal, Nature and Species Conservation Foundation wants to decipher their secret routes – and thus protect them.
